2. How Familiar Are You with Dallas Neighborhoods Popular with Seniors?
Different areas of Dallas offer different benefits:
University Park: Walkable neighborhoods with healthcare access
North Dallas: Larger lots and quiet, established communities
Frisco and Plano: Master-planned communities with luxury amenities
Your agent should provide in-depth neighborhood insights to match your lifestyle goals.
3. Can You Help Me Find a Home Suitable for Aging in Place?
According to AARP, 77% of older adults want to remain in their homes as they age. Make sure your agent understands features that will help you age comfortably, such as:
Single-story layouts
Wide doorways and hallways
Minimal maintenance requirements
Proximity to healthcare facilities
4. What Should I Know About Property Taxes and Exemptions?
Texas offers property tax exemptions for seniors aged 65 and older.(Source: Texas Comptroller)A knowledgeable agent can help you estimate your long-term housing expenses, factoring in possible exemptions.

7. Will You Help Me Understand HOA Rules and Fees?
Many Dallas communities, especially luxury and 55+ developments, have homeowners associations (HOAs).Your agent should help you review:
HOA fees and what they cover
Rules about home modifications
Social and activity offerings for seniors
“HOA fees can range from $200 to over $1,000 per month depending on location and amenities in Dallas communities.”— Dallas HOA Insights Report, 2025

Key Retirement Buying Statistics to Know
More than 10,000 Americans turn 65 every day, greatly impacting real estate demand.(Source: Pew Research Center)
Texas ranks #3 nationally for retiree relocations.(Source: Move.org)
Homebuyers aged 65-74 account for 15% of all real estate purchases nationwide.(Source: National Association of Realtors® 2025 Profile of Home Buyers and Sellers)
